Uthman ibn Affan Meaning & Islamic Significance

English

Uthman ibn Affan (RA) was the third Caliph of Islam and one of the closest companions of Prophet Muhammad. He was born in 574 CE in Mecca to the wealthy Umayyad clan of the Quraish. He was known for his modesty, generosity, and piety. He was married to two of the Prophet's daughters, earning him the title 'Dhun-Noorain' (Possessor of Two Lights). He accepted Islam through the preaching of Abu Bakr. As Caliph, he compiled the Quran into a single standardized text and expanded the Islamic empire. He was martyred in 656 CE during a siege on his home.

Famous Personalities Named Uthman ibn Affan

Uthman ibn Affan (RA)

Companionship/Caliphate

The third Caliph of Islam, known as 'Dhun-Noorain' for being married to two daughters of Prophet Muhammad. He accepted Islam through Abu Bakr and was one of the earliest converts. He participated in both migrations to Abyssinia and Medina. As Caliph, he standardized the Quranic text and distributed copies to major Islamic centers. He was known for his generosity, often freeing slaves and donating to the poor. He was martyred in 656 CE after a siege on his home by rebels.
